While quotient represents the result of division, remainder represents the amount left over. In our cookie example, the remainder would be 0, since each friend receives an equal share. However, if you had 13 cookies and 4 friends, each friend would get 3 cookies, with 1 cookie remaining as the remainder.

      • Yes, quotient can be a decimal. When dividing a number by another number that is not a whole number multiple, the quotient will be a decimal. For example, dividing 10 by 3 yields a quotient of 3.33 (approximately).

          At its core, quotient is the result of dividing one number by another. It represents the amount of times one number fits into another, leaving no remainder. For instance, when you divide 12 cookies among 4 friends, each friend receives 3 cookies (quotient = 3). This simple concept is the foundation of more complex mathematical operations, making it essential to understand.
